The exact investment will vary depending on factors like size and location. In total, many of our franchisees spend between $340k-$3.3 million before any real estate concessions or financing options on their coworking space franchise. Investors should expect to have at least $250,000 in liquid capital and a $1 Million net worth to qualify.
We don’t offer financial assistance directly to our franchisees, but we can connect you with third-party lenders who may be able to help. We do offer a significant discount on our franchise fee to qualified veterans!
The coworking spaces franchise industry is relatively new, so just about everyone who invests today is somewhat new to the field. We provide our franchisees with comprehensive training, so we don’t require them to come into the business with prior experience. The training consists of one (1) week of in-house training and two (2) weeks of on-the-job training in the field.
